WebSep 17, 2024 · If you have bipolar disorder, however, a compulsive urge to talk might represent a symptom called pressured speech. This symptom occurs commonly in adults, adolescents, and children with bipolar disorder experiencing mania or hypomania . A rapid-fire speech pattern is one of the most frequent initial signs of bipolar disorder.
